This is an open procurement RFP, not a grant program, for construction manager/general contractor services for the Kentucky State University Health Sciences Center in Frankfort, Kentucky. The selected CM/GC will provide pre-construction and construction-phase services, including cost estimating, constructability reviews, scheduling, trade-contractor coordination, site logistics, and quality assurance. The project has a $49,300,000 construction budget, is expected to be completed in Q1 2030, and requires a two-part written-proposal and oral-presentation response.

The Board of Supervisors of George County is seeking sealed bids for base work on Salem School and Merrill-Salem Roads. The work includes loading, hauling, placing, grading, shaping, and compacting granular base materials, along with replacing concrete erosion-protection matting. Bids are due September 8, 2026, at 10:00 a.m., and the resulting contract is expected to have a 30-working-day performance period with a 5% bid bond requirement.
